117.info
人生若只如初见

数据库怎么调整字段顺序

数据库中的字段顺序通常是根据创建表时字段的顺序来确定的,一般情况下不建议随意调整字段的顺序,因为这样可能会导致数据库结构的混乱和错误。

如果确实需要调整字段的顺序,一种常见的做法是创建一个新的表,按照需要的顺序将字段复制到新表中,然后删除原表,再将新表改名为原表的名称。这样可以保持数据的完整性和准确性。

另一种方法是使用ALTER TABLE语句来修改字段的顺序,例如:

ALTER TABLE table_name MODIFY column_name column_definition FIRST;

这种方法可以将指定字段移到表的第一个位置。除此之外,还可以使用AFTER关键字指定字段应该在哪个字段之后,如:

ALTER TABLE table_name MODIFY column_name column_definition AFTER another_column_name;

需要注意的是,不同的数据库管理系统可能有不同的语法和限制,因此在进行字段顺序调整时应当先了解相关数据库系统的具体要求。此外,务必在调整字段顺序前备份数据,以防发生意外情况。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fecbaAzsLAQVfAFA.html

推荐文章

  • 数据库top的用法是什么

    top 是一个实时显示系统中各个进程的资源占用状况的工具,在Linux和Unix系统中广泛使用 查看系统进程:
    在终端中输入 top 并按回车键,你将看到一个实时更新...

  • 好用的数据库管理软件有哪些

    以下是一些常用的数据库管理软件: MySQL Workbench:MySQL官方推出的数据库管理工具,提供了图形化界面和丰富的功能,支持MySQL数据库的管理、开发和设计。 Nav...

  • 备份数据库的sql语句怎么写

    备份数据库的SQL语句可以根据不同的数据库系统有所不同。以下是一些常见数据库系统的备份语句示例:
    MySQL数据库:
    mysqldump -u username -p passwor...

  • 数据库范式是什么

    数据库范式是一种规范化数据库设计的方法,旨在减少数据库中数据的冗余和重复。范式化设计可以提高数据库的性能、减少数据的存储空间,并确保数据的一致性和完整...

  • db2怎么修改sequence当前值

    在DB2中,要修改序列(Sequence)的当前值,可以使用以下SQL语句:
    ALTER SEQUENCE sequence_name RESTART WITH new_value; 其中,sequence_name是要修改的...

  • oracle如何查看数据库序列

    在Oracle数据库中,可以通过以下SQL语句来查看数据库中的序列:
    SELECT sequence_name
    FROM user_sequences; 该查询将返回当前用户下所有的序列名称。...

  • sql to_char函数的用法是什么

    to_char函数用于将日期、数字等数据类型转换成指定格式的字符类型。在SQL中,to_char函数的语法如下:
    TO_CHAR(value, format) 其中,value是要转换的值,可...

  • php遍历数组的方法有哪些

    PHP中遍历数组的方法有以下几种: 使用foreach循环:可以使用foreach循环来遍历数组,语法如下: $colors = array("red", "green", "blue");
    foreach($colo...